How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Ft. Myers?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
33903 2 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$1,891 | $1,350 | $3,330 |
33903 3 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$2,057 | $1,575 | $3,990 |
33903 4 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$2,165 | $1,727 | $2,540 |

How much are larger Three and Four Bedroom Rentals in 33903?
For those who are looking for larger living arrangements, Three Bedroom Apartments in 33903 range from $1,262 to $6,270, while Three Bedroom Homes, Condos, and Townhomes for rent range from $1,575 to $3,990. Four Bedroom Single-Family rentals are also available starting from $1,727 and Four Bedroom Apartments start at $830.
